About American Folklores

"American Folklores: Part Two: Cryptids and Monsters in American Folklore" is a fascinating exploration of the mythical creatures that populate the folklore of America. The book delves into the origins and legends of a wide range of cryptids and monsters, including Mothman, Chupacabra, Bigfoot, and the Loch Ness Monster, among others. Each chapter of the book provides a detailed account of a different cryptid or monster, drawing on eyewitness accounts, historical records, and scientific research to uncover the truth behind the legends. The book also explores the cultural and social significance of these creatures, examining the ways in which they have become embedded in the American imagination and culture. From the eerie and mysterious Owlman of Cornwall, to the legendary beasts of the Ozarks and beyond, "American Folklores" is a captivating and thoughtprovoking look at the enduring power of folklore and myth. Whether you are a skeptic or a believer, this book is sure to captivate and intrigue you with its rich tales of monsters and mysteries from around the world
